Transaction 737e4baeacb6868931ed7503237b8210dc402db23f0902a50c9c67219599a8e6

39 Input
1 Outputs
  • 737e4baeacb6868931ed7503237b8210dc402db23f0902a50c9c67219599a8e6:0
  • value  5456660
    address  3CFkNrE5Vo4zmWSismKXXuSXYRZLJYgeYr